We get urgent calls each month from realtors and home owners who are in the midst selling their home.  Before they bank and buyer finalizes the deal, a home inspection will be required.  This protects the sellor and the buyor from undisclosed or undiscovered problems in the home.  Often, mold is one of the issues that has gone unnoticed for years.

Home inspectors cannot diagnose mold.  They will list the problem as "Microbial Growth" and suggest that the customer bring in a professional mold inspector.  And, that is where Extreme Mold Inspection enters the program.  We have the equipment, experience, and resources to diagnose, estimate, and treat all types of mold problems.
